China constituted the country with the largest volume of titanium ore and concentrate consumption, comprising approx. 52% of total volume. Moreover, titanium ore and concentrate consumption in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, Canada, fourfold. The United States ranked third in terms of total consumption with a 4.7% share.
The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2022 were China, Canada and Australia, with a combined 51% share of global production. Mozambique, South Africa, Norway, Ukraine, Madagascar, Senegal, Kenya, India, Sierra Leone and South Korea l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 43%. Moreover, titanium ore and concentrate production in China exceeded the figures recorded by the world's second-largest producer, Canada, twofold.
In value terms, the United Arab Emirates constituted the largest supplier of titanium ores and concentrates to Iran, comprising 62%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Hong Kong SAR, with a 22% share of total imports. It was followed by Ukraine, with a 4.9% share.
In value terms, Uzbekistan emerged as the key foreign market for titanium ores and concentrates exports from Iran, comprising 100%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by China $57), with a 0.4% share of total exports.
The average titanium ore and concentrate export price stood at $797 per ton in 2022, rising by 11% against the previous year.
The average titanium ore and concentrate import price stood at $1,505 per ton in 2022, which is down by -2.3% against the previous year.
